East Bank Flats, Cleveland, OH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in East Bank Flats?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| East Bank Flats Studio Apartments | $1,389 | $945 | $1,970 |
| East Bank Flats 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,901 | $1,125 | $2,895 |
| East Bank Flats 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,431 | $1,093 | $5,700 |
| East Bank Flats 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,323 | $2,007 | $5,106 |
| East Bank Flats 4 Bedroom Apartments | $7,548 | $7,548 | $7,548 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in East Bank Flats?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$2,175 | $1,850 | $2,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about East Bank Flats
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the East Bank Flats area of Cleveland, OH?
As of today, August 22, 2026, there are currently 69 available East Bank Flats apartments priced from $945 to $7,548, with an average monthly rent of $2,121.
How much are Studio apartments in East Bank Flats?
There are currently 26 Studio Apartments in East Bank Flats with rent ranges from $945 to $1,970 with an average price of $1,389.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om East Bank Flats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in East Bank Flats ranges from $1,125 to $2,895 with an average monthly rent of $1,901.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in East Bank Flats c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in East Bank Flats range from $1,093 to $5,700.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,431.
How expensive are East Bank Flats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 14 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in East Bank Flats on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,007 to $5,106 - averaging $3,323 for the location.
